Understanding Elementary Statistics
So, what exactly is elementary statistics? It’s the branch of mathematics that deals with collecting, analyzing, and interpreting data. In college, it’s often a requirement for various majors, from psychology and biology to business and engineering. You’ll learn about mean, median, standard deviation, and other statistical concepts that are widely used in research and decision-making.

What is Elementary Statistics?
Let’s start by demystifying the term. Elementary statistics is basically a branch of mathematics dealing with the collection, analysis, interpretation, presentation, and organization of numerical data. It’s all about making sense of numbers and drawing meaningful conclusions from them. From calculating averages to determining probabilities, elementary statistics plays a vital role in various fields like psychology, economics, biology, and even sports!
